Can someone please tell how the 'Find My' app (on either iOS or iPadOS
or macOS) tracks my (1st generation) AirPods Pro?  Do the AirPods have
to be inside or outside their case?  What if they have no charge left? 
What if the person who took my AirPods is using them with an Android
phone?  Is there any way that the person can prevent the AirPods from
being found?

I assume that AirPods Pro do not work like AirTags, and that the
technology to find them (using 'Find My') is different.

On 2023-07-07 17:37, TDH1978 wrote:
> Can someone please tell how the 'Find My' app (on either iOS or iPadOS
> or macOS) tracks my (1st generation) AirPods Pro?  Do the AirPods have

It can't. It can cause a sound to play on the airpod however and
display (map) where it was last known to be at.

https://support.apple.com/en-ca/guide/airpods/dev8e8b93d71/web

> to be inside or outside their case?  What if they have no charge left?

May not be able to play a sound.

> What if the person who took my AirPods is using them with an Android
> phone?  Is there any way that the person can prevent the AirPods from
> being found?

Hard to say - your phone still believes it is paired with the AirPod, so
it might be able to get the pod to play a sound.

>
> I assume that AirPods Pro do not work like AirTags, and that the
> technology to find them (using 'Find My') is different.

Airpods don't presently have AirTag. It uses Bluetooth for the
"locating" function. Later pods (3rd, pro) can be located more
accurately with the FindMy app (and on later model iPhones).
